Chafing Fuel Market size was valued at USD 0.75 Billion in 2022 and is projected to reach USD 1.15 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 6.5% from 2024 to 2030.
The chafing fuel market is experiencing significant growth driven by its widespread application in both commercial and residential settings. Chafing fuel is commonly used to maintain the warmth of food in chafing dishes during events, restaurants, and catering services. It is a vital component for any service where food needs to be kept at a safe and consistent temperature, particularly in buffets and large gatherings. The global demand for chafing fuel continues to rise as industries like hospitality, foodservice, and catering expand. Both solid and gel-based chafing fuels are popular due to their efficiency, ease of use, and reliability. They are particularly preferred for their ability to maintain consistent heat over extended periods, which is crucial in maintaining food quality and safety.

In the commercial segment, chafing fuel is predominantly used in restaurants, catering services, hotels, and event venues. This segment is a significant driver of the market, as the demand for buffet-style service and large-scale food events has increased globally. Chafing fuel provides a reliable and efficient way to keep food warm without requiring a direct power source, which is especially important in remote locations, outdoor events, or places with limited electrical infrastructure. The versatility of chafing fuel, which can be used with a variety of food service equipment such as chafing dishes, makes it a staple in the catering and hospitality industries. Furthermore, as these sectors expand to cater to large-scale events like weddings, corporate gatherings, and conferences, the need for efficient chafing solutions continues to grow. Additionally, chafing fuel’s importance is underscored by its convenience and safety. The fuel is relatively easy to store and transport, making it an indispensable component of catering operations. With sustainability and environmental concerns becoming more prominent, companies are increasingly focusing on providing eco-friendly options such as non-toxic and biodegradable fuels. This trend is gaining traction within the commercial market as businesses strive to meet both environmental standards and consumer demand for greener alternatives. As a result, innovations in fuel formulations that combine performance with eco-consciousness are likely to define the future of commercial chafing fuel applications.
The home-use segment of the chafing fuel market is witnessing growth due to increasing interest in home entertaining and small gatherings. People are opting for chafing fuels to keep their food warm during family parties, barbecues, and casual dinner parties. Unlike the commercial sector, where large quantities of food need to be served at optimal temperatures over long periods, the home-use market often requires smaller quantities of chafing fuel. The convenience of maintaining food warmth without requiring elaborate equipment appeals to homeowners and individuals hosting informal events. Moreover, chafing fuel allows home chefs to offer buffet-style dining, offering a practical solution for hosting without the need for complex kitchen appliances or additional electrical equipment.As the popularity of outdoor and at-home catering services increases, home-use chafing fuel products are gaining popularity for use in grilling or outdoor dining settings. Homeowners can easily use these fuels for tailgate parties, camping trips, or picnics where portable and efficient food heating solutions are necessary. The products in this segment are generally available in smaller, more compact sizes, designed for one-time use or shorter events, with an emphasis on safety and simplicity. Manufacturers are also innovating by offering compact, non-toxic, and odorless fuel options that ensure a safe and pleasant environment for food preparation and serving. The growing trend of DIY catering at home and informal gatherings is expected to further boost the demand for chafing fuels in the residential market.
One of the key trends in the chafing fuel market is the growing demand for environmentally friendly and non-toxic fuel options. As awareness around sustainability and health issues increases, consumers, especially in the commercial sector, are seeking alternatives to traditional fuel types that are safer and more eco-conscious. This has led to the development of gel-based fuels that are non-toxic, biodegradable, and less harmful to the environment compared to conventional solid fuels. Moreover, as regulations become stricter on environmental impact, especially in hospitality and catering sectors, the shift toward eco-friendly chafing fuels is expected to accelerate.
Another notable trend is the increasing popularity of portable chafing fuel products. As outdoor events such as barbecues, picnics, and camping trips become more popular, consumers are looking for portable and efficient ways to keep food warm. Compact and easy-to-use chafing fuel products, designed specifically for small-scale or mobile applications, are gaining traction. Manufacturers are also incorporating enhanced safety features, such as tamper-proof containers and safer combustion methods, in response to consumer demand for secure and hassle-free fuel solutions. Additionally, customization options, like odorless fuels or specific heat control mechanisms, are becoming more prevalent to meet the diverse needs of both commercial and home users.

1. What is chafing fuel?
Chafing fuel is a type of fuel used to keep food warm in chafing dishes during events or meals. It typically comes in gel or solid form.
2. How long does chafing fuel burn?
Chafing fuel typically burns for 2 to 6 hours depending on the type and size of the fuel used.
3. Can chafing fuel be used outdoors?
Yes, chafing fuel is commonly used outdoors for events like barbecues, picnics, and outdoor catering services.
4. Is chafing fuel safe to use?
When used correctly, chafing fuel is safe. It's important to follow the manufacturer’s guidelines and use in well-ventilated areas.
5. What types of chafing fuel are available?
Chafing fuel is available in gel, liquid, and solid forms, with gel and liquid being the most popular due to their convenience and efficiency.
6. Is there an eco-friendly version of chafing fuel?
Yes, there are eco-friendly options available, such as biodegradable gels and non-toxic fuels that are safe for both the environment and human health.
7. How do you use chafing fuel?
To use chafing fuel, place the fuel canister under the chafing dish, light the fuel with a match or lighter, and adjust as necessary to maintain the desired temperature.
8. Can chafing fuel be reused?
No, chafing fuel is designed for one-time use. Once the fuel is burned out, it should be disposed of appropriately.
9. What is the difference between gel and solid chafing fuel?
Gel chafing fuel burns cleaner and lasts longer, while solid chafing fuel is typically cheaper but burns quicker.
10. Where can I buy chafing fuel?
Chafing fuel can be purchased online, at catering supply stores, or from major retailers specializing in event or restaurant supplies.
